hi all

can any one help im having trouble with my jpm samurai machine it comes up with error = 01 44 which is Non Payout 100p Cash, but ive no idea how to fix it, theres loads of coins in the hopper can any one help please

Hi mate, does the hopper make any noise if you turn the machine off and on? what you want to do is remove the hopper, tip it upside down and make sure you can remove all the coins from it. hoppers have a circle like plastic sorter at the bottom that spin around maybe that's stuck? anyway remove hopper as above then place 1 pound coin back in it, then put back making sure all cable connections are plugged back into the hopper and hopefully you'll be able to spread a bit more light on whats happening? if that don't fix it?

Also i think jpm impact machine's have a hopper control board? maybe thats gone up the creek! luckily enough there is one on ebay i think? that could be worth a purchase to? if above doesn't sort it?

also if you have the door open does the alarm sound? maybe you could put it on test and ask to pay out 1 pound through the coin test?
